The BMI formula is a mathematical calculation factoring in weight and height, providing a general estimation of body composition. This calculation provides a valuable, albeit not absolute, baseline measure for evaluating weight status. The formula's inherent simplicity presents a crucial caveat; it cannot account for the complex interplay of body composition factors. Individual variation in lean muscle mass, for instance, can significantly alter the interpretation of the resultant BMI.
